Nutrinos Are the Most Common Objects in the Universe

There's about a billion nutrinos for every atom in the universe. They're produced in supernover explosions, explosions of stars and they whizz across the universe. It took a long time to actually directly detect them. You need a lot of them for the chance encounter of one nutrino with a detector. We now have pretty good detectors. And we can detect the nutrinos coming from the centre of the sun. That's a really important set of experiments.
